Abstract

The utility model relates to paper pulp sand-removing technical fields, more particularly to a kind of toilet paper paper pulp sand-removing and slurry dewatering system, it includes discharging tower, three sections of desanders, three sections of thickeners and three sections of pressurized screens, the sand removing hole of every section of desander is connect with the feed inlet of next section of desander, the good slurry outlet of every section of desander is successively connect with the feed inlet of the thickener of correspondent section and pressurized screen, and the sand removing hole of final stage desander is connect with the feed inlet in slurry pond;It further include slurry pond, flotation sieve, Pulp pump and squash type solid-liquid separator, heavy slag row's mouth of flotation sieve is successively connect with the feed inlet of Pulp pump and squash type solid-liquid separator.Compared with prior art, the utility model can reduce equipment attrition and desanding effect is good, and greatly improve the over dry degree of slurry after desanding, and the slag charge and plain boiled water obtained after slurry dehydration can reduce cost with direct reuse.

Background technique
The quality of paper making pulp is very big on the influence of the quality of finished paper, therefore the deslagging process in slurrying is particularly significant. The deslagging process of slurrying workshop section mainly includes scalping section and fine screen section two parts, and the slurry amount that scalping system generates is big, after increase The pressure of continuous workshop section's processing impurity.In the prior art, scalping section gradually carries out screening reject using multistage desander and multistage classifying screen, The corresponding classifying screen for entering correspondent section in good slurry outlet of each section of desander is to obtain the good slurry after desanding.Prior art is main It has the following problems: (1) as shown in Figure 1, during the desanding of multistage desander, such as under the slag-drip opening feeding of two sections of desanders One section of desander continues desanding, while the good slurry outlet of two sections of desanders is back to the good slurry entrance progress two of the preceding paragraph desander Secondary desanding, each section of desander are all made of above-mentioned steps, to cause the treating capacity of upper level desander excessive, load is excessive, It is prone to wear equipment, so that the service life of equipment is reduced;On the other hand, afterbody desander treated slurry is sent into filter press It is carried out dehydrating, but presently used filter press mainly cooperates multiple roll-in squeezinges to be dehydrated using folder net, at dehydration The reason time is long, costs and poor dehydration results, and treated, and slag charge moisture content is high, can not directly recycle;And the filter press uses one Section the time after cause folder net and pressure roller between serious wear, the part replacement period is short, maintenance get up it is time-consuming and laborious, need to put into more The effect that more production costs has but been not achieved.

Specific embodiment
The utility model is further described with the following Examples.
A kind of toilet paper paper pulp sand-removing and slurry dewatering system of the present embodiment, as shown in Fig. 2, including sequentially connected unload Expect tower, three sections of desanders, 1, three section of thickener 2 and three sections of pressurized screens 3 and slurry pond 7, wherein every section of desander include into Material mouth, sand removing hole and the outlet of good slurry, the sand removing hole of every section of desander are connect with the feed inlet of next section of desander, every section of desander Good slurry outlet successively connect with the feed inlet of the thickener of correspondent section and pressurized screen, the sand removing hole and slag of final stage desander The feed inlet of stock tank 7 connects.Compared with prior art, toilet paper paper pulp is during three sections of desanding of scalping, each section of desanding The thickener that the good slurry that the good slurry of device exports is fed directly to correspondent section carries out concentration, then enters back into correspondent section Classifying screen;Meanwhile paper pulp sequentially enters second segment desander and third section desanding by the slurry that one section of desander sand removing hole is discharged Device further progress desanding processing, the above process realize under the premise of having higher slurry yield, can screen out slag to depth Dregs improves desanding effect, and the slurry of the next section of desander used compared with prior art again returns to upper level desander Process, the utility model substantially reduces the processing load of next section of desander, reduces equipment attrition.
A kind of toilet paper paper pulp sand-removing and slurry dewatering system of the present embodiment further include flotation sieve 4, Pulp pump 5 and squeeze Formula solid-liquid separator 6, flotation sieve 4 includes weight slag row's mouth and mouth is arranged in scarfing cinder, the heavy slag row mouth of flotation sieve 4 successively with Pulp pump and crowded The feed inlet of pressure type solid-liquid separator 6 connects, light slag row's mouth of flotation sieve 4 and the slag notch difference of squash type solid-liquid separator 6 Connect the pulper of slip house, the white water chest of the discharge outlet connection mthod of white water from paper making system of squash type solid-liquid separator 6, flotation sieve 4 slag charge outlet connection sedimentation well 8.When work, the slurry that scalping workshop section collects enters flotation sieve 4 by slurry pond 7 and is sieved, By flotation sieve 4 weight slag row mouth discharge the slurry containing weight slag using the better squash type solid-liquid separator 6 of dehydrating effect into Row extrusion dehydration further decreases the moisture content of slag charge, treated slag charge can with the pulper of reuse to slip house, thus Waste paper dosage is reduced, boiler oil use is alternatively arranged as;It is white that the plain boiled water that squash type solid-liquid separator 6 is isolated can be back to use papermaking It not will cause waste in water system, realize the reduction of toilet paper cost.
In the present embodiment, as shown in figure 3, squash type solid-liquid separator 6 includes shell 61, motor 62, is set to shell 61 Interior screw rod 63 and the strainer 64 for separation of solid and liquid for being sheathed on screw rod 63, screw rod 63 and motor 62 are drivingly connected, screw rod 63 Outer circumferential walls on be provided with several spiral blades 65.Shell 61 is provided with feed inlet 611, slag notch 612 and discharge outlet 613, discharge outlet 613 is provided with the baffle 66 of adjustable openings size.When work, slurry is entered by feed inlet 611, and motor 62 drives Dynamic screw rod 63 and blade 65 rotate, and slurry constantly pushes forward movement by screw rod 63 and blade 65, in moving process simultaneously not Disconnected 64 extrusion dehydration of strainer by outside, the plain boiled water isolated are discharged by strainer 64, and the slag charge isolated is then with screw rod 63 It moves forward to slag notch 612 to open baffle 66 and be discharged, the discharge of slag charge is controlled by the openings of sizes of controllable register 66.
Specifically, cylindrical filter screen 64 includes outer filter 641 and interior as shown in figure 4, strainer 64 is cylindrical filter screen 64 Layer strainer 642.Outer filter 641 is set as grid-like strainer, and inner filter screen 642 is set as helical form strainer.64 knot of strainer Structure is simple, and after being damaged using a period of time, when maintenance only needs replacing strainer 64, simple to operate.As preferred reality Apply scheme, the spacing of outer filter 641 and inner filter screen 642 is set as 0.2~0.5mm, and strainer 64 and the spacing of screw rod 63 are set It is set to 1.2~1.8mm, the distance between the central axis of adjacent blades 65 is set as 20~35cm, to guarantee screw rod 63, blade Optimal mating reaction between 65 and strainer 64 enables the slurry entered in shell 61 by preferably press dewatering, makes slurry Over dry degree reach 40~45%.
Specifically, the surface of spiral blade 65 is coated with wearing layer, wearing layer is made of wear-resistant materials such as rubber, improves The service life of blade 65.
Specifically, squash type solid-liquid separator 6 further includes the baffle regulating mechanism 67 for 66 openings of sizes of controllable register, The baffle regulating mechanism 67 includes adjusting rod 671 and clump weight 672, and one end of adjusting rod 671 is fixedly connected with baffle 66, counterweight Block 672 is sheathed on the other end of adjusting rod 671, and clump weight 672 offers the jack cooperated with adjusting rod 671.Baffle 66 passes through Bracket is fixedly connected with shell 61, baffle 66 and bracket, and baffle 66 can be rotated around drive-connecting shaft.Clump weight 672 is iron block, is led to It crosses on adjusting rod 671 and places a certain number of clump weights 672, to adjust the active force being applied on baffle 66, to adjust The openings of sizes of baffle 66, and then control the amount for the slag charge being discharged from slag notch 612.
Compared with prior art, the high over dry slurry dehydration of the utility model and recovery system are separated by solid-liquid separation using squash type Device 6 is carried out dehydrating slurry, by the cooperation of screw rod 63, blade 65 and strainer 64, can preferably remove out in slurry Moisture, so that slurry over dry degree is reached 40~45%, treated slag charge can with reuse to paper pulp workshop to reduce waste paper dosage, Also it can be used as boiler oil use, the plain boiled water isolated, which can be back to use in mthod of white water from paper making system, not will cause waste, thus favorably In save the cost;In addition, 6 structure of squash type solid-liquid separator is simple, when maintenance, only needs replacing strainer, simple to operate.
